Geometry engineered for predictable chips and surface quality

The Rhombic 80° geometry paired with the MN2 chipbreaker produces short, controlled chips and predictable cutting forces. A relief angle helps to reduce rubbing and thermal build-up at the cutting edge, while the 0.2 mm corner radius supports edge strength and gradual wear. For machinists unfamiliar with chipbreaker design: the MN2 form directs chips away from the cutting zone, reducing the risk of entanglement and improving surface finish on both bore walls and turned faces.

FAQ

What materials is this insert suitable for?
The CCGT120402-MN2 WN10 insert is an uncoated hardmetal grade; suitability depends on the specific workpiece material—refer to the product matrix to confirm compatibility with different steels and non-ferrous metals.

How does the MN2 chipbreaker affect machining?
The MN2 chipbreaker promotes controlled chip formation, which improves surface finish and reduces chip-related interruptions when using the rhombic geometry in boring and turning operations.

Is the insert compatible with standard CCGT toolholders?
Yes, the plate form and size correspond to common CCGT-style holders; verify the holder’s insert seat dimensions against the designation CCGT120402-MN2 before fitting.

What does tolerance class G mean for repeatability?
Tolerance class G indicates consistent manufacturing tolerances that support repeatable seating and cutting accuracy across multiple inserts, aiding stable process control.
